📢 APPLICATIONS OPEN: THE 404 INK BURSARY FOR UK-BASED SMALL PRESSES
Applications are now open for the 404 Ink bursary to support small presses in the UK. There are two strands you can apply for, donating £1,000 towards creative projects and helping them come to fruition, and £500 towards hosting an intern and giving newcomers their first step into the industry. We are pledging two of each to begin, totalling £3,000.
We are also pledging our royalties from pre-orders of Publisher Not Found: A Decade of Disruption, our book looking behind the scenes of 404 Ink’s rise and fall, to fund further bursaries.
Deadline: 12 April 2026, 11:59PM BST
You can view all the questions at 404ink.com/blog, and apply on the form.
